Fluid is flowing in a 0.15m dia. smooth glass pipe at an average
velocity of 15m/s. Find the thickness of the laminar sublayer and
the transition layer.
(a) If the fluid is water at 20C
(b) If the fluid is air at 1atm. and 20C. And density may be
taken as constant.
